The main gates to the city are flanked on both sides by dual-leveled guard towers set into the walls surrounding the metropolis. The first levels are dedicated to weapons and armor storage; the second floors house the barracks, where the city gaurdsmen live. The Eastern tower has an addition where the guardsmen's horses are stabled, as well as a private yard for training; the Western tower also has an addition, a considerably smaller one, where the Captain of the guard has her personal quarters alongside the prisoners cells. These consist of a small office with a desk and a rigid-backed chair; the tiny bedroom attatched holds a rickety washstand with a cracked mirror and an uncomfortable cot. All those who would sign up as recruits for the guard known as Falloner's Falcons must come here to apply.

Ancar. The fabled White City, jewel in the Island's crown, yada yada... Clavian chuckled softly to himself as he approached the main gates. One watchful eye followed the movements of the guardsmen on the terraces of the mighty walls in front of him; the other, the left, was half concealed in shadow by the hood of his cloak, pulled forward and down to cut against the sun's bright glare reflecting from the walls.

The rumbling of the cart stopped, and his driver, who had been kind enough to offer a poor man by the roadside passage to the city, turned to face Clavian.
"This is us, mate; I go round the other way from here."

Clavian nodded and, after hoisting his bag and staff, jumped lightly from the rickety cart to the road below before turning to thank his somewhat surprised driver, who hadn't expected someone so old-looking to be so spry.

As the cart trundled merrily away, Clavian smirked up at the city in front, then, adjusting the set of his cloak, ambled forward into the city, the end of his staff clicking against the cobbles.

"Oi! Watch out!"
"Hey!"
"Ouch!"
"Mind jer elbows!"

This and similar cries issued from the crowd moving through the city gates as someone jostled their way through it, apparantly using whatever means at their disposal to get free. From the sounds of things, the person seemed under the impression that if strangers got an elbow jabbed in his face, or his foot stepped on, he ought to have moved out of their way quicker. A break in the sea of bodies produced a cloaked female of small stature, not the hulking bully the citizens cries might have implied.

Aria pushed clear of the masses, breathing hard as though she'd run a mile. Goddess help her, she hated people. Irritating bastards, all of them. Pointedly ignoring the complaints and glares directed towards her personage, she moved further into the open, her green eyes sweeping the scene as though searching for something. Beneath the hood, her lips moved in a string of muttered curses, a mix of gutter-elven and foul-common that would have embarrassed a sailor into blushing.

Turning to her left, her eyes settled on a man jumping out of a cart that had obviously just come up the main road. Reasoning that if her missing companion had headed that way, there was no way this guy could have missed seeing him, Aria trotted over to where the man stood gawking at the city like he'd never seen one before.


"You there! Fellow with the staff!"

She came to a halt beside him, adjusting the long-bow slung over her shoulder so that it stopped slipping down.

"Have you seen a really big scary green guy?"

Looking as though that was a perfectly normal inquiry to make of a complete stranger, the woman lifted her hand over her head and stood on her tip toes, stretching as tall as she could.

"He's 'bout this tall, orange hair, lots of scars and weaponry? Come to think of it, he might have been eating someone; he likes to do that sometimes...so, have you seen him?"

Retracting to her original size, she gnawed her lower lip as though distressed while she continued to look around, waiting for the man to provide her with an answer.
PostPosted: Sun Jun 17, 2007 1:09 pm


Clavian cast a glance around, looking for whoever had shouted; it was plain to see he was the only one in the vicinity carrying a staff, so the call was almost certainly directed at him.
The young female approaching him had a determined look about her, and no sooner had she stopped in front of him than she blurted out what Clavian considered one of the stranger questions he'd been asked.
Curiostity got the better of him though.

"Now why would a small thing like you be looking for a monster like that, in a place like this?" he asked, his one visible eyebrow rising, before setting off slowly towards the main square, the girl following at his side.
